Blake Lively: Full Biography and Profile

Blake Ellender Brown, known professionally as Blake Lively, is an American actress, entrepreneur, and model who has become one of Hollywood's most recognizable figures. Born on August 25, 1987, in Los Angeles, California, she comes from a family deeply rooted in the entertainment industry, with both of her parents, Ernie Lively and Elaine Lively, and all four of her older siblings being actors.

  • Full Name: Blake Ellender Brown
  • Date of Birth: August 25, 1987
  • Place of Birth: Los Angeles, California, U.S.
  • Parents: Ernie Lively and Elaine Lively
  • Spouse: Ryan Reynolds (m. 2012)
  • Notable Roles: Serena van der Woodsen in Gossip Girl (2007–2012), The Sisterhood of the Traveling Pants (2005), The Town (2010), A Simple Favor (2018).
  • Entrepreneurial Ventures: Founder of the lifestyle website Preserve (now defunct) and the non-alcoholic mixer company Betty Buzz.

The Core Allegations Detailed in the Amended Complaint

The amended complaint filed by Blake Lively significantly broadens the scope of the original lawsuit, shifting the narrative from general professional disputes to serious claims of misconduct and a deliberate campaign to damage her reputation. The document, which is lengthy and highly detailed, names Justin Baldoni, Wayfarer Studios, and several key executives as defendants.

The filing asserts that the actress was subjected to inappropriate comments and behavior on the set of the film It Ends With Us. Specifically, the amended complaint alleges that Baldoni made inappropriate comments about Lively’s physical appearance, which she found highly uncomfortable and unprofessional.

Furthermore, the legal document contends that Baldoni shared deeply personal and sensitive information with Lively, claiming he had been sexually abused by a former girlfriend. The complaint suggests that Baldoni used this personal disclosure to manipulate or inappropriately connect with Lively, a tactic that the actress and her legal team highlight as part of a pattern of misconduct.

This section of the amended complaint is crucial because it attempts to establish a pattern of behavior and a hostile work environment, which are key elements in cases of this nature. The details are intended to show that the environment on set was compromised and that the actress's professional boundaries were repeatedly violated by the director and co-star.

Corroboration and the Expanding List of Witnesses

One of the most powerful elements of the amended complaint is the inclusion of new evidence designed to corroborate Lively’s initial claims. The updated filing details that the actress was not alone in her feelings regarding Baldoni’s alleged conduct.

The complaint explicitly states that at least two other women who were on the set during the filming of It Ends With Us are available to support Lively’s allegations. This development is a significant legal maneuver, as it transforms the case from a "he-said, she-said" dispute into a more complex situation involving multiple witnesses and a pattern of alleged behavior. The inclusion of these corroborating witnesses strengthens the plaintiff's position by providing external verification of the claims made against Baldoni and the studio.

The legal team for Lively argues that this corroboration backs up the original sexual misconduct allegations and demonstrates a broader issue with the workplace culture fostered by the defendants. The focus is now on the studio’s responsibility, with Wayfarer Studios being named as a defendant for its alleged failure to maintain a safe and professional environment for its employees and actors.

The Alleged Smear Campaign and Legal Counter-Offensives

Beyond the claims of on-set misconduct, the amended complaint also levels serious accusations regarding a subsequent smear campaign initiated against Blake Lively. The lawsuit alleges that after Lively first raised concerns, the defendants, including Baldoni, began a coordinated effort to undermine her professional reputation.

Lively’s legal team asserts that Baldoni and his associates initiated a smear campaign against her, which they claim was an act of retaliation for her speaking out. The complaint details the emotional and professional toll this alleged campaign has taken on the actress. The lawsuit is not just about the on-set behavior but also about the alleged efforts to silence and discredit her after the fact, positioning the case as a battle against professional retaliation.

In a related legal development, the proceedings have seen significant back-and-forth between the two parties’ legal teams. Lively recently won a ruling that her deposition in the case would be held on her own turf, a notable victory in the procedural maneuvering of the lawsuit. This reflects the intense litigation involved, with both sides engaging in aggressive legal strategies. Baldoni’s lawyer has consistently denied the allegations of sexual harassment and the alleged smear campaign, framing the case as a dispute over creative and professional control that has been mischaracterized.
